Chef Adam didn't follow a cookbook when prepping and preparing the menu, BUT - the brioche with goat cheese croutons (served alongside baby arugula with pomegranate molasses) would be easy to recreate. Cut brioche bread into large squares, dip bottom in melted butter, top with honey goat cheese, toast in the oven - enjoy!
